He does state all these : Specifications
6374 190kv 3200W Semi-Sealed (True 74mm Length) 12AWG High Strand Count Tinned Copper Flexible Silicone Phase Leads 5.5mm Gold Plated Bullet Connectors Focbox, VESC 4 Hall Sensor Connector (NO ADAPTER NEEDED) 8mm Bore, Keyway, 2x Circlip Positions N42SH Curved Magnets Japan NSK Ball Bearings Weight: 906 grams Compatibility
6S-12S (For VESC4 Longevity and Safety 6S-10S) 30mm & 44mm Mounting Holes
